Nextdoor (KIND) reported second-quarter revenue that beat analysts' estimates and projected stronger-than-expected sales growth, pointing to improvements in the company's advertising technology as a key driver of sales. Nextdoor CEO Nirav Tolia also announced plans for a "complete transformation" of the company's core social network. He joins Ed Ludlow to discuss on "Bloomberg Technology."
Nextdoor Holdings, Inc. is the essential neighborhood network. The Company builds technology to foster local community, and brands and businesses of all sizes use its advertising platform to engage with neighborhoods at scale. Its Nextdoor platform is used by neighbors, businesses, and public agencies in approximately 11 different countries to foster more engaged communities. Neighbors use Nextdoor to stay informed on local news, events, and relevant discussions, discover and support local businesses, and exchange goods and services. Businesses leverage Nextdoor to connect with these engaged communities through business pages and targeted advertising, while public agencies rely on the platform to share real-time updates, critical alerts, and pertinent information. The Company offers a suite of advertising solutions designed to deliver value for businesses of all sizes. Its advertising solutions include Hyperlocal Targeting, Diverse Ad Formats, and Brand Safety and Trust.
